A coordinated disinformation campaign against Pakistan on social media, allegedly carried out by India in collaboration with Afghanistan, has been exposed.
According to sources, fake social media accounts are being used to spread a negative narrative about Pakistan, while strategic disinformation attacks are being conducted under a joint effort by India and Afghanistan.
Security sources stated that dozens of accounts posing as Iranian identities are actually being operated from India and Afghanistan, and a structured propaganda campaign has been launched against Pakistan in the name of Iran.
Reports indicate that the campaign was initiated through ghost X accounts such as INN Iran News and Iran TV, while fabricated Iranian reactions against Pakistan were amplified through accounts operated from Afghanistan.
Sources further revealed that false allegations of Pakistan supplying oil to the United States were used to fuel hate-based propaganda and to make Pakistan’s key role in regional peace efforts controversial.
Through these ghost social media accounts, a narrative is being built portraying Pakistan as anti-Iran and aligned with a Western agenda. This disinformation campaign is being described as a dangerous attempt to create distrust and division within the Muslim world.
